ABSTRACT:
A mounting system is provided for mounting an electrical connector assembly to an appropriate support structure. The system includes a frame, and an elongated mounting post projecting therefrom for insertion into a mounting hole in the support structure. The post includes a plurality of rigid crush ribs extending lengthwise of the post and spaced from each other circumferentially about a major side of the post. A flexible arm extends lengthwise of the post on an opposite side thereof.
